How to Secure Expensive Equipment on Construction Sites

 

Construction sites are full of expensive equipment. This equipment is essential for the job. But it can also be a target for theft. Keeping your tools and machinery safe is very important. In this blog post, we will show you how to secure expensive equipment on construction sites. Follow these simple steps to protect your valuable tools and machinery.

 

Why Security is Important

Theft can cause big losses. It can delay projects and increase costs. Damaged equipment can also be a problem. Security measures can help avoid these issues. They can save time and money. They also provide peace of mind.

Common Security Threats

Knowing the threats can help you plan better. Here are some common security threats:

  • Theft of tools and machinery
  • Vandalism
  • Unauthorized access
  • Accidents and damage
 

Steps to Secure Expensive Equipment

Follow these steps to keep your construction site safe:

1. Use Fencing And Barriers

Fencing can keep unauthorized people out. Use strong and high fences around the site. Barriers can also help. They can stop vehicles from entering the site.

2. Install Security Cameras

Security cameras can deter thieves. They also help in monitoring the site. Place cameras at key points. Make sure they cover all areas. Use high-quality cameras for clear footage.

3. Hire Security Guards

Security guards provide a physical presence. They can patrol the site and check for any issues. Trained guards can respond quickly to threats. They can also help in emergencies.

4. Use Locking Systems

Locking systems can secure equipment. Use strong locks for storage units. Lock machinery when not in use. Keyless locks can be a good option. They are harder to break.

5. Mark Your Equipment

Marking equipment can help in recovery. Use unique marks or numbers. Paint or engrave them on the equipment. Keep a record of these marks. This can help in identifying stolen items.

6. Create A Site Inventory

Keep a record of all equipment. Note down details like make, model, and serial number. Update the inventory regularly. This helps in tracking and identifying equipment.

7. Limit Access To The Site

Control who can enter the site. Use ID cards or badges for workers. Visitors should sign in and out. Limit access to high-value areas. Only authorized people should enter these areas.

8. Use Gps Tracking

GPS tracking can monitor equipment location. Install trackers on expensive machinery. This helps in real-time monitoring. It can also aid in recovery if stolen.

9. Light Up The Site

Good lighting can deter thieves. Use bright lights around the site. Focus on entry points and storage areas. Motion-sensor lights can be very effective.

10. Train Your Team

Training is very important. Teach your team about security measures. Make sure they know how to use locks and cameras. Regular training can keep everyone alert and prepared.

Best Practices for Monitoring Construction Site Access

 

Construction sites are busy places. Many people come and go. Monitoring access is very important. It ensures safety, security, and compliance. Here, we will discuss the best practices for monitoring construction site access.

Why Monitoring Construction Site Access is Important

Monitoring access to a construction site is crucial. Here are some reasons why:

  • Safety: Only trained workers should enter. This reduces the risk of accidents.
  • Security: Prevent theft and vandalism by controlling who enters the site.
  • Compliance: Ensure that only authorized personnel are present. This is important for legal and insurance reasons.

Best Practices for Monitoring Construction Site Access

Here are the best practices for monitoring construction site access:

1. Use Access Control Systems

Access control systems are very effective. They help to monitor and control who enters the site. Here are some common types:

Type Description
Key Card Systems Workers use key cards to enter the site. The system logs each entry.
Biometric Systems These systems use fingerprints or facial recognition. They are very secure.
Turnstiles Turnstiles control the flow of people entering the site. They can be combined with key card or biometric systems.

2. Implement A Visitor Management System

Visitors should also be monitored. A visitor management system helps with this. Here are some steps to follow:

  1. Register all visitors at the entrance.
  2. Provide visitors with temporary badges.
  3. Escort visitors at all times.
  4. Log the time of entry and exit.

3. Train Security Personnel

Security personnel play a key role. They should be well-trained. Here are some important training topics:

  • How to use access control systems.
  • How to check identification.
  • How to handle unauthorized access attempts.
  • Emergency procedures.

4. Use Surveillance Cameras

Surveillance cameras are very useful. They help to monitor the site. Here are some tips:

  • Install cameras at all entrances and exits.
  • Monitor the footage regularly.
  • Keep the footage for a certain period of time.

5. Conduct Regular Audits

Regular audits are important. They help to ensure that the access control measures are working. Here are some steps to follow:

  1. Review access logs regularly.
  2. Check for any discrepancies.
  3. Update the access control system if needed.

6. Set Up Perimeter Fencing

Perimeter fencing is a physical barrier. It helps to keep unauthorized people out. Here are some tips:

  • Ensure the fence is high and strong.
  • Check the fence regularly for any damage.
  • Install gates with access control systems.
